Yeehaw! We’ve been having a grand time meeting lots of great people and making some really great connections at the South by Southwest Media Conference (SXSW) in Austin, Texas. As part of the conference Fausto Fernós moderated and spoke at “Engaging the Queer Community,” a panel dealing with the issues that come up for LGBT bloggers and content creators (like podcasts and video blogging.)
Obviously, we only scratched the service in the hour long session, but the response was overwhelming. As the first ever queer panel of its kind for the 23 year old conference, it was a long time coming.
According to the organizers of the conference, the only reason a session or panel on LGBT online issues hadn’t been done before is because it never was submitted by anyone. So props out to Trish Bendix from After Ellen who had the idea, got all the panelists together and pushed for it to happen!
Being a part of this landmark session is important for the health of Feast of Fun as it introduces us to new partners, listeners and readers, but also because it allows us to share our expertise with others for increased visibility for gay people in not only at tech conferences, but on the internet at large.
